

Need for Speed Carbon - Own the City on GBA is basically the little sibling of the console version—same street racing vibe, just shrunk down for your Game Boy. You start off picking a crew (tuners, muscle, or exotics), and honestly, the handling feels a bit stiff at first, but you get used to it. The city’s divided into zones you gotta take over, and night races actually look pretty decent for a GBA game—neon lights, tight corners, the usual.
It’s got that classic NFS police chase chaos too, though the cop AI isn’t exactly genius. Still, drifting around corners with that crunchy GBA sound effect never gets old. If you’re into portable racing but want something meatier than Mario Kart, this one’s a solid pick.
